What is JoSAA?

The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) is the authority responsible for conducting the counselling for JEE Advanced for B. Tech. admission at various IITs, NITs, IIITs and GFTIs. Only those candidates who have qualified JEE Advanced 2025 are eligible to participate in the registration process.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can I get admission at IIT Patna if I have qualified JEE Main?

No, in order to get admission into any of the IITs, candidates have to qualify JEE Advanced.

2. How many seats are there for general category at IIT Patna?

As per the IIT Patna 2024 seat matrix, a total of 319 seats are there for candidates belonging to the unreserved/ general category.

3. Who conducts the counselling for IIT admissions?

JoSAA is the body responsible for conducting counselling process for all IITs including that of IIT Patna.

4. What does the IIT Patna Seat Matrix reflects?

The IIT Patna seat matrix shall reflect the total number of seats allocated for various course specializations under the respective categories.

How SASTRA Admission Works

  1. Stream 1: 70% of seats are filled based on a combined merit score (75% weightage to Class 12 marks + 25% weightage to JEE Main percentile).
  2. Stream 2: 30% of seats are filled based solely on Class 12 marks
